Day 1

Arusha - Tanzania’s Gateway to Paradise

Arusha is a gateway to northeastern Tanzania’s decorated wilderness, a collection of untouched safari environments sweeping Mount Meru’s foothills and Mount Kilimanjaro’s looming summits. Today, you will transfer from the airport to a charming accommodation stationed at the base of Mount Meru’s volcanic peaks and spend your afternoon acclimating to Arusha’s cultural cityscape. You may also relish a tour of the surrounding landscape, where you will admire the astonishing snow-capped crest of Kilimanjaro, a postcard scene of Tanzania, or a culinary exposé of Arusha’s decadent local delicacies.

Tanzania Tour Review: West Serengeti, Ngorongoro Crater, Safari, Wildlife, Nature, 10-Day Trip

Zicasso's travel company did a great job with all the details. Every pick-up ride was waiting, small planes were as scheduled, and camps and lodges were expecting us. Our private guide was amazing. Camps were fantastic, with wonderful staff who became family.

Our lodge at Ngorongoro Crater was a nice change from camps at the end of the week. A key to the intelligent schedule was to send us to West Serengeti first. We caught the migration in its full glory. Most safari travelers we met did it in reverse, starting at Ngorongoro, and may have missed much of the migration. As a “lucky” bonus, white rhinos were introduced at Ngorongoro two days before we got there and we got to observe the interesting reaction of the existing black rhinos to these larger relatives. We saw every common animal species that exists in the Serengeti. That included 85 different lions and 13 different cheetahs.

This trip exceeded all our expectations and the direction and oversight by the travel company was spot-on. I can recommend this tour operator without any reservation.
